Navarrete is talking about Iscar’s HELITURN line of tangentially clamped turning tools. As he explains, these offer greater stability in the pocket, not only improving tool life and surface quality but also significantly increasing the tool’s metal removal capabilities. “It also provides much better predictability, an attribute that’s particularly relevant to shops that wish to run lights-out,” he says.

Peruse a supplier’s tooling catalog or website and you’ll quickly find an overwhelming variety of indexable tooling. Profiling tools, groovers and threaders, boring inserts, indexable and modular drills, cutoff tools—there’s no shortage of high-quality turning tools out there, all designed to make lathe turning operations more profitable and part quality more consistent.
For most turning operations, though, indexable carbide tools make machine setups both faster and easier while significantly reducing the downtime associated with tool changes. Which still leaves one problem: deciding which insert is right for the job.

While choosing the right turning insert and toolholding system is critical, so is proper process development, says Seco Tools Indexable Product Specialist Jay McCord. Too often, shops don’t follow the manufacturer’s feed and speed recommendations and fail to use a scientific approach to troubleshooting, including documenting one change at a time.

“One of the drawbacks of ISO standard tools is that they typically rely on a top clamp, eccentric screw or some combination of the two to hold the insert in place,” says Robert Navarrete, national product specialist for parting, grooving and turning. “Yet these can allow a microscopic amount of insert lift, leading to vibration and reduced tool life. A dovetail-style geometry and on-edge clamping system eliminate this by taking pressure off the screw and redirecting it into the pocket.”
